Sheriff's Office GLIDE, Ore. - On Sunday, April 7, 2019, at 4:10 pm, Douglas County 9-1-1 received a report that a 9 year-old child observed a man in the North Umpqua River clinging to a log and yelling for help near Colliding Rivers viewpoint. The man was described as wearing a bright orange shirt.  The Sheriff's Office Marine Patrol Division responded along with resources from Search and Rescue, Douglas County Fire District #2 and Glide Fire Department. A search of the area was unsuccessful in locating the reported victim. Due to hazardous water flows, search efforts from boat had to be suspended for safety concerns. At this time, the Sheriff's Office is seeking information from the public. Anyone who observed the incident who has not yet spoken to deputies is asked to call 541-440-4471. There have been no missing person reports from the area.

Lebanon Fire Rescues Two out of Flooded Area

Image
Lebanon Fire District The Lebanon Fire District respond to the report of a water rescue near Gill’s landing on the South Santiam River. Upon arrival one person was located standing in ankle deep water. He was unable to get to dry land due to the rising water levels. Lebanon Fire crews made access to him using a rescue raft and he was assisted to dry land. He notified the rescue crews that there was another person who needed help and was unable to get out of the flooded area. The Linn County Sheriff’s office responded to the scene with a specialty rescue sled. LCSO and a rescue swimmer from LFD performed a search with the rescue sled and located the other person, and his dog. Using the rescue sled, they were able to rescue both the second person and the dog.  The area had several tents that were searched and no other people were located. Driver Hits Police Car, is Arrested for DUII

Image
Portland Police Bureau On Saturday, April 6, 2019 at 3:02 A.M., two North Precinct officers were in the area of Northeast 79th Avenue and Northeast Sandy Boulevard on a call of a suspicious person possibly casing cars. An officer witnessed a 1999 Toyota Camry driving with no headlights accelerating towards the other officer's car from behind. The Camry struck the police vehicle, causing significant damage. The officer was not seriously hurt. The driver and passenger in the Camry suffered minor injuries. The driver was transported by ambulance to the hospital.  Officers conducted a crash investigation and determined the driver of the Camry was impaired. Forty-year-old Jeremy J. Heisler (photo is from a previous arrest in 2017) was cited and released for Driving Under the Influence of Intoxicants (DUII), Reckless Driving, and misdemeanor Driving While Suspended or Revoked.  Both vehicles were towed from the scene.

An Alfalfa Woman Arrested for DUII After Crashing Into a Parked Car While Eating a Burrito

Image
Deschutes Co. Sheriff's Office On April 6th, 2018 at approximately 1230AM, a citizen alerted a patrolling Deschutes County Sheriff’s Office Deputy about a nearby crash on the 800 block of Locksley Dr, in the City of Bend. The Deputy located the crash and determined a 2018 Subaru Crosstrek driven by Angela Lorraine Harley, age 40, of Alfalfa, Oregon, crashed into a parked 2007 BMW X3. The initial investigation determined that Harley was driving east on NE Locksley Dr while eating a burrito. Harley lost control of the Subaru, left the roadway and began driving on the sidewalk, before returning to the road and crashing to the parked BMW. There were no pedestrians in the area and the parked BMW was unoccupied during the crash. Harley was uninjured. Both vehicles sustained significant damage. RADE Heroin seizure / Arrests

Image
Grants Pass Dept. of Public Safety On Wednesday, April 3rd, at around 5:00 PM, detectives with the Rogue Area Drug Enforcement Team (RADE) stopped Gabriel Manuel Rivera and Monique Quiroz after it was discovered they were bringing heroin to Grants Pass, OR via Sacramento, CA. It was determined the heroin was going to be distributed throughout Grants Pass and Josephine County. Seized during the stop was over a 1/2 pound of heroin, $1800 dollars in cash and drug notes. Street value of the heroin seized is estimated to be around $13,000 dollars. This investigation is ongoing. RADE was assisted by GPDPS, OSP and Homeland Security Investigators. Both Rivera and Quiroz were lodged at the Josephine County Jail for DCS/PCS heroin.

Officer Involved Shooting - March 9th (UPDATE)

Image
Roseburg Police Dept.   On March 9th, 2019 law enforcement personnel from the Douglas County Sheriff's Office and the Oregon State Police were involved in a shooting on Grant Smith Road in Douglas County.  During that incident the suspect died, but due to a fire in the vehicle, the decedent was not able to be positively identified.  On March 20th, 2019 a Douglas County Grand Jury was convened and heard facts from the case.  That Grand Jury determined the Use of Force by law enforcement personnel was justified.  On March 21st, 2019, the District Attorney held a press conference and disclosed to the media the evidence supporting the Grand Jury's decision.
